Locum Litigation Solicitor | Housing Management | Norfolk | Hybrid | 3 Month Assignment

The Requirement
An immediate opportunity has arisen for an experienced Locum Litigation Solicitor to bridge a gap within a busy team handling housing management matters. The assignment is expected to run for a minimum of three months, with the potential to extend up to 12 months (currently anticipated until the end of May).

This role requires a confident practitioner who can step into an active caseload and manage matters independently with minimal supervision.

The Work
You will be responsible for handling a varied housing management litigation caseload, including:
• Possession proceedings
• Injunction applications
• Housing disrepair claims
• General landlord and tenant litigation

The priority is ensuring continuity of service and competent case handling, including attending hearings where required.

Candidate Requirements
• Qualified Solicitor or Legal Executive with strong litigation experience
• Proven background in housing management litigation
• Ability to manage a caseload independently and work unsupervised
• Confident advocate, comfortable attending hearings
• Ideally locally based and able to travel to court
• Available to attend the office at least two days per week
